1. Understanding Baby Cots

A baby cot, in some cases described as a baby crib in the United States and Canada, is a small bed developed specifically for infants and kids. It supplies a safe sleeping area, allowing parents peace of mind while cultivating a comfortable environment for their newborns. The basic design consists of a mattress platform and surrounding walls to avoid the baby from presenting.

2. Types of Baby Cots

Picking the right kind of cot is essential for both the baby's safety and the parents' convenience. Below are the common types of baby cots available:

Type of CotDescriptionProsCons
Standard CotA set baby cot made from wood or metal with slats.Sturdy, can last for many years.Not easily portable.
Convertible CotA cot that can be transformed into a toddler bed or perhaps a full-sized bed.Cost-efficient with time.High preliminary investment.
Portable CribA lightweight, collapsible baby crib for travel.Extremely portable, simple to shop.May not last as long as a traditional cot.
BassinetA flat, enclosed sleeping area particularly created for newborns.Compact, simple to move room-to-room.Restricted to use for a short time.
Co-SleeperA cot that connects to the side of the parent's bed.Keeps baby close for nighttime feeding.Space restrictions.

3. Key Features to Consider

When selecting the ideal baby cot, parents need to think about the following functions:

  • Safety Standards: Ensure the cot satisfies existing safety regulations, including no sharp edges and proper spacing between slats.
  • Bed mattress Quality: A firm mattress fits comfortably into the cot to decrease the risk of suffocation.
  • Adjustable Mattress Height: Allows for simple access to the baby and can be reduced as the kid grows.
  • Sturdiness: Look for tough materials that will endure wear and tear over time.
  • Ease of Assembly: Some cots require substantial assembly which can be time-consuming.
  • Style: Ensure the cot fits within your home's decoration while being practical.

4. Safety Guidelines

Security should always be the vital issue when selecting a baby cot. Here's a concise list of necessary safety standards:

  • Check for Recalls: Research producer remembers before purchasing a cot.
  • Slat Spacing: Ensure slats are no more than 2 3/8 inches apart to prevent a kid's head from getting caught.
  • Avoid Soft Bedding: Use fitted sheets without pillows, blankets, or luxurious toys to avoid suffocation threats.
  • Stability: Ensure the cot does not wobble or reveal any signs of instability.
  • Regular Inspections: Periodically look for loose screws, damaged slats, or any wear and tear.

5. Taking care of Your Baby Cot

Preserving a clean and safe environment for your baby's cot is important for their health and comfort. Here are some care ideas:

  • Regular Cleaning: Wipe down surface areas with mild soap and water; prevent harsh chemicals.
  • Inspect for Damage: Regularly examine for splinters or cracks and repair as needed.
  • Bed mattress Maintenance: Use a waterproof mattress cover to safeguard from spills and mishaps.
  • Remove Allergens: Frequently wash bedding and soft items to keep dust and allergens at bay.
  • Turn the Mattress: Rotate or turn the mattress periodically to make sure even use.
